Output ec7d256f08235c8db398c77e2e87d2683830458c27e8e174298449b46697c42d:1

value
604457
script pubkey
OP_0 OP_PUSHBYTES_20 c26502e9913b9e84a9e8a49cd0a9c21b97b7ec4b
address
bc1qcfjs96v38w0gf20g5jwdp2wzrwtm0mztltxgf8
transaction
ec7d256f08235c8db398c77e2e87d2683830458c27e8e174298449b46697c42d